Slats, as an unrepresented King Air Pilot, I’d suggest you do a little research before posting what you believe, as fact.
ALPA PAC money is voluntarily donated by concerned pilots outside of the dues obligation. No one pays into the PAC unless they have personally decided to put a little money where their mouth is.
Paying dues is the cost of creating, maintaining, and defending a contract. Nothing is free, so why expect work rules, representation, and advocacy for free?
